Framed Leonardo da Vinci da vinci self portrait painting with FN9

Framed Leonardo da Vinci da vinci self portrait painting
Large canvas framed oil paintings of Leonardo da Vinci da vinci self portrait painting from $98.01
Frame #FN9 (Width: 2.4 inch, Material: Wood Fibre) from $77.89
Shop for more Leonardo da Vinci paintings for sale online cheap prices from iPaintingsforsale.com
Other Leonardo da Vinci Paintings: annunciation painting, leda detail painting, the picture of last supper painting, female head painting,